Finland has announced its squad for the European Volleyball Championship, which begins on September 10. The team will play its Group C matches in Tampere.
Head coach Timo Kunnari has selected an experienced squad led by captain Antti Ronkainen. Setters Niko Suihkonen and Fedor Ivanov have more than 100 international appearances each, while six players have represented Finland more than 60 times.
The squad includes setters Santeri Vรคlimaa and Fedor Ivanov; outside hitters Antti Ronkainen, Niko Suihkonen, Luka Marttila and Nooa Marttila; middle blockers Alexej Zhbankov, Petteri Tyynismaa, Miika Haapaniemi and Severi Savonsalmi; opposites Joonas Jokela and Veikka Lindqvist; and liberos Voitto Kรถykkรค and Niklas Breilin.
Finland begins the tournament on opening day against Denmark. The other teams in Group C are Belgium, Serbia, the Netherlands and Estonia. Group-stage matches will be played in Tampere as well as in Bulgaria, Italy and Romania, with the knockout rounds scheduled for Bulgaria and Italy.
